A few meetings ago, the City Council considered the bids for the Main Street construction
associated with the Elk River Crossing development. At that time, the City Council awarded the
contract by motion with two conditions. Those conditions were that the Elk River Municipal
Utilities agree to pay their share for the watermain improvements and that the developers of Elk
River Crossing place with the City an amount equal to their share of the construction cost. Both
of these conditions have now been met. Therefore, attached is a resolution awarding the street
construction project to Hardrives, Inc. At this time, we would recommend City adoption of this
resolution.

RESOLUTION 00-
A RESOLUTION FOR THE CITY OF ELK RIVER
A RESOLUTION ACCEPTING BID AND AUTHORIZING
EXECUTION OF CONTRACT IN THE MATTER OF THE
MAIN STREET IMPROVEMENTS BETWEEN CSAH 13
AND THE RAILROAD OF 2000
WHEREAS pursuant to City Council direction, competitive bids were solicited and received
for the Main Street Improvements between CSAH 13 and the railroad; and
WHEREAS the City Council has considered the amount of the bids and the responsibility of
the bidders and determined that Hardrives, Inc., is the lowest responsible bidder;
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the City Council of the City of Elk River, Minnesota:
1. The Mayor and City Administrator are authorized and directed to execute, on behalf of
the City, such contract with Hardrives, Inc. as is approved by the City Attorney, for the
completion of the Main Street Improvements between CSAH 13 and the railroad to the
approved plans and specifications designed by City Council Resolution.
The City Administrator is authorized and directed to forthwith return to all bidders the
deposits made with their bids upon execution of the contract specified above.
Passed and adopted this 14th day of August, 2000.
